HAM1 ground loop checks done
Fil, Rahul
This morning we finished ground loop checks on HAM1 chamber, since Jim was done with final cabling work. The only grounding issues we found were in RM1 and PM1, hence we removed pin1 from the in-air cable (connecting Satamps).

The following were checked for ground loops:
REFL_A LSC DC, cable ISC_221
REFL_B LSC DC, cable ISC_226
POP_A LSC DC, cable ISC_222
REFL_A WFS DC, cable ISC_223
REFL_B WFS DC, cable ISC_224
POP_X WFS DC, cable ISC_225
Picomotors, cable ISC_227
REFL Beam Diverter, cable ISC_314
POP Beam Diverter, cable ISC_315
RM1 Tip Tilt, cable ISC_HAM1_228
RM2 Tip Tilt, cable ISC_HAM1_229
PM1 Tip Tilt, cable ISC_HAM1_311
To get a good chamber ground connection, testing was done at the feedthroughs. Normally done at the ISC racks. Shorts found on RM1, PM1, and both beam diverters.
Beam diverters issue known, see alog 63589. No effort made to repair.
Rahul had tried adding Kapton on the RM1 OSEM. This method repaired the short last vent, alog 63589. Short still present. Pin 13 removed from connector at the SUS field rack
No attempt to remove short inside chamber for PM1. Rahul mentioned in-vacuum cables are dressed/tied down. Pin 13 removed from connector at the SUS field rack.
